Latest Patents

Among her latest inventions is the "Textile Blank with Seamless Knitted Electrode System." This pioneering product features a textile-based electrode system composed of multiple fabric layers. The first layer consists of a knitted electrode specifically designed to be in contact with the skin of a user, while the second layer contains a knitted conductive pathway that can be electrically connected to the electrode. Additionally, the third layer incorporates a connector for electrical coupling, allowing users to benefit from advanced biosensing garment technology.
